what would give me a better sound?

ok here is my delema. first of all i like loud!! i dont want to have to floor it to here my truck and right now my 40 series cat back aint floating my boat. so wat do i do?

simply get a cable opperated y pipe and put it before the muffleR?

Or do i pull all my cats and put two highflow's in, swap my 40 for a super 44 and do turn downs?
what will be louder/ sound better. thanks for the help

I have Bassani high flow cats with Flowmaster 40s and it's loud.
I here the new 44s are not as loud as the 40s were!
Start with the high flow cats and if thats not loud enough you can always just take off the muffler and go straight pipe.
When I put my high flows on it made it 3 or 4 times louder. I'll have to pack it with steal wool to get through inspection,,,,lol.

decent idea except 1) thats a boatload of money just for sound and 2) DO NOT use 3" pipes for true duals, bad bad idea you need backpressure. use 2.25" pipes for true duals, get high flow cats and run them through two si/so super44s and dump them. it will be loud as hell and you will love the power and tone.
